Here's the AP report: A federal judge has dismissed a lawsuit challenging Barack Obama's qualifications to be president of the United States. US District Judge R. Barclay Surrick on Friday night rejected the suit by lawyer Philip J. Berg, who alleged that Obama was not a US citizen and therefore ineligible for the presidency. [snip] Surrick ruled that Berg lacked standing to bring the case, saying any harm from an allegedly ineligible candidate was "too vague and its effects too attenuated to confer standing on any and all voters."
